Factors Affecting Cost

  • Extent of Water Damage: The severity of the waterlogging will determine the scope of repair needed.
  • Soil Type: Different soil types may require specific treatments or drainage solutions.
  • Yard Size: Larger yards will naturally incur higher costs due to the increased area that needs attention.
  • Drainage Solutions: The cost can vary depending on whether you need French drains, surface drains, or sump pumps.
  • Labor Costs: Rates for professional services can vary based on local demand and expertise.
  •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used for the repair can significantly impact the overall cost.
  • Permits and Inspections: Some repairs may require permits or inspections, adding to the total expense.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ost (Bear, DE)
Soil Testing $100 - $200
Installing French Drains $1,000 - $3,000
Surface Drain Installation $500 - $1,500
Sump Pump Installation $800 - $2,500
Yard Grading $1,500 - $5,000
Aerating the Lawn $75 - $150
Adding Topsoil $20 - $50 per cubic yard
Re-sodding the Lawn $1,000 - $2,500
Installing a Dry Well $1,500 - $4,000
Landscaping and Planting $500 - $2,000
